What this role is
Evertune seeks a backend engineer to own the architecture and infrastructure of its AI marketing platform, designing distributed systems that integrate large language models at scale. This role suits someone experienced building high-performance production systems who is ready to shape technical direction at a well-funded startup.

What they ask for
Required
- 7+ years building resilient backend systems for user-facing or B2B products
- Strong software engineering discipline with automated testing and regression protection
- Deep proficiency in Python or similar language and distributed systems design
- Production experience in cloud environments (GCP, AWS, or Azure) with IAM and access controls
- Track record improving performance and reliability of ambiguous or legacy systems
- Infrastructure as code experience with Terraform or equivalent
- Docker and containerized services deployed with modern CI/CD workflows
- Scalable data model design with databases such as MongoDB
- Third-party API integration at scale with attention to performance, cost, and failure handling
- Observability tooling expertise for monitoring and debugging production systems
- Strong communication and ability to influence technical direction
- Active use of LLMs or AI tooling in engineering workflows
- Able to work in Seattle, Denver, or NYC office 2-3 days per week
- Authorized to work in the United States without visa sponsorship
Nice to have
- Experience operating systems across multiple cloud providers
- Built or supported generative AI, LLM, or ML-powered systems
- Event-driven systems design using queues or streaming infrastructure
- Startup or high-growth environment experience
- Proficiency with agentic coding tools such as Claude Code
